Our Financial Transformation Graduate Programme within Management Consulting focuses on working with clients to improve the effectiveness and efficiency of the Finance function and generate real insights to help deliver value to the business. Through our core propositions we work to provide our clients with fact-based insights, utilising leading technology solutions to transform Finance functions. The key drivers of change for our clients are growth, regulatory reform, mergers and acquisitions, cost reduction and a need for better insights from data, and our service offerings reflect this demand.

As part of the team you will work with a range of clients including some of the most well-known and largest organisations in the world, spanning all sectors and industries. A key part of this role will be reacting to current industry issues and challenges; working with clients to understand the external pressures on their Finance functions and implementing and executing on their future finance strategies to enhance and grow the business. The Finance Transformation programme will give you the opportunity to work across the team’s core propositions: Enterprise Performance Management, Powered Finance, Intelligent Automation, Finance Systems and Data, Finance Function Transformation and Regulatory Change.

Training and Development:

The training and development of our people is critical to the future success of our business. We want all of our trainees to embrace a growth mindset of learning every day, which is why we have created a rich curriculum and learning community to help trainees build their skills and fulfil their potential. This ranges from an immersive 5-day induction experience, formal training courses, leadership knowledge bites, learning journals, online courses and networking events – all aligned to our life-long learning strategy and part of our overall student package.

In addition, in Financial Transformation we currently offer the CIMA qualification through an Apprenticeship route.

The CIMA Programme uses innovative technology and is delivered via a blend of Online Classroom Live and recorded courses in addition to in-centre classroom courses. It also has wrap-around support which consists of dedicated professional coaches, online portal content and live and recorded additional study sessions which means there is a form of support for your every need. This blended approach enables you to study and learn the content at a pace suited to your learning style, but ensures all are at the right technical level prior to stepping into revision elements so you can focus on your exam technique before the exam. The structure of the programme is delivered via an Apprenticeship route which really enables you to learn on the job and apply your knowledge to the workplace. It equally means that your learning and examinations are spread over the lifetime of the training contract so that you are able to build up your technical knowledge, and can gradually apply what you are learning in training to your workplace experience.
